If surface water flowing from the high level ground towards the road is large then it is desirable to take this water across the road at regular intervals and then allow this water to flow through the pipe drain constructed through the road embankment to the natural stream. Factors increasing the sub-soil moisture content are as follows : Thus longitudinal drains, cross drain and impervious bituminous layer are provided to prevent the rise in sub-soil moisture or sub-surface moisture and its specially provided to control the capillary rise. The purpose of a highway drainage system is to convey water away from the road as quickly as possible to prevent erosion of the roadway and saturation of the subgrade, and to prevent standing water or ice on the roadway surface. Moreover a good drainage of road helps to maintain the highway transportation with minimal cost. The main function is to collect the surface water and further these side drains ultimately join the natural streams and nalla or rivers. The surface water from the carriage way and shoulders should be drained off effectively and as soon as possible without allowing it to percolate to the sub-grade.
